Becoming a Foster Parent in Nebraska: A Guide to Making a Difference

Opening your home to a child in need is a truly fulfilling experience. If you're considering becoming a foster parent in Nebraska, know that you're embarking on an impactful journey. Nebraska's foster care system always seeks loving and supportive homes for children who have been taken from their biological families due to various circumstances.

Becoming a foster parent involves several steps. First, you'll need to complete a thorough application. This confirms that your household is appropriate and prepared to provide a safe and nurturing environment for a child. You'll also undergo criminal checks and receive extensive education on foster care best practices.

Once approved, you'll be paired with a child whose needs suit with your strengths. This process can be emotionally challenging, but the love and support you provide can make a world of difference in a child's life.

Foster parents play a vital role in supporting children who have experienced difficulty. By providing a stable and loving home, foster parents help children heal and achieve their full potential.
